Beata and Karolina participated in Helmholtz Training Workshop on integrative structural Biology

The Helmholtz-Zentrum Berlin (HZB) and the Max Delbruck Centre for Molecular Medicine (MDC) organized a one-week training on methods and applications in Integrative Structural Biology. The workshop’s main focus was on sample preparation for biophysical studies, X-ray crystallography, cryo-electron microscopy and NMR including hands-on practical training. Lectures and keynote presentations illustrated state-of-the-art examples for the combination of multiple structural biology techniques to study the structure and dynamics of biologically important and challenging systems.

The workshop took place in Berlin-Adlershof and in Berlin-Buch on 08-14 of October, 2022, and was attended by Karolina and Beata.
